History (Year Opened)

The Desert Highlands Golf Club started around the Scottsdale Residential areas during the 1980’s. It was designed by Jack Nicklaus and Bob Cupp.

It gets its name from the lack of water hazards.

Desert Highlands Golf Club has been awarded several times. They’ve received the “Best Scenic Course” award from Arizona Foothills Magazine in 2017. They were also awarded “the best private golf course in Arizona” for two years (from 2003 to 2004) and named as one of the best private golf courses in the US from Golf Digest in the years 2000 and 2002.

Just like its namesake, Desert Highlands was nominated for the title “The Best Desert Course In the Country”.

Their other facilities also received awards – their tennis courts received Winner of the Outstanding Tennis Facility award. Prevo Health also recognized.

Facilities

The Desert Highlands Golf Club has several facilities. These include tennis courts, pickleball courts, bocce ball and a fitness center.


Just like modern golf courses, Desert Highlands Golf clubs treat its members with extravagance, providing them with dining rooms that have scenic views of the desert and the rocky terrain native to Arizona.

Difficulty Rating

The Desert Highlands Golf Club has an 18-hole course. It has a difficulty rating of 73.9 with a slope rating of 151. The course has a max yardage of 7072.

Other people have commented that the most difficult holes in the Desert Highlands course are the ones with par-3 rating.
